- 30 - ABSTRACT OF THE DISCLOSURE A method for preparing a graft copolymer is here disclosed which is characterized by comprising the step of carrying out a living polymerization of at least one (meth)acrylic ester by the use of a polymeric compound as an initiator having one or more units represented by the following formula (I) in a molecular chain substantially in the absence of water in the presence of a Lewis acid or a donor compound of an anion selected from the group consist- ing of HF2-, (CH3)3SiF2- and F-: Image (I) wherein R is hydrogen or an alkyl group having 1 to 6 carbon atoms, and R' is an alkyl group having 1 to 12 carbon atoms. According to this method of the present invention, components of the polymeric compound constituting the backbone and the (meth)acrylic ester constituting the branch portions of the graft copolymer can be selected in a wide range, and a (meth)acrylic graft copolymer can be obtained in a high yield in which the chain length of the backbone and the branch portions is controlled.
